Bamboo villagers retain lawyer as they seek compensation for losses

Villagers of Bamboo Number 2 have retained an attorney, as they seek to take legal action against the government over the ongoing flooding issue.

Attorney Richard Jagessar, said the affected residents have been facing flooding issues for the last five days and many residents have been unable to access medication, food, drinking water etc.

However, he pointed out that he does not want there to be a blame game, adding that residents are open to meeting with the Ministers of Works and Local Government, along with their respective team of engineers to discuss the problems and how best to solve them.

Water levels have been recorded in some parts of Bamboo as being as high as 12 feet as runoff is taking place slowly.
